Heads up: if the Lintrock baseline file in the Quarrow repo drifts from main, CI fails with a "stale baseline" error even when the code is fine. Quick fix is to regenerate the baseline on a clean checkout and re-push. If a customer build is blocked, confirm the failing run matches the token below before escalating.

build token for yadug-yagag: htk21_c863c33eb8b82c0c9c152

Subject: New tier — Atlas Plus

Team,

Briefing the incoming director ahead of Monday. Atlas Plus launches next quarter: mid-market tier, sits between Core and Enterprise. Pricing locked. Packaging final pending legal review. Sales enablement materials due end of month. Early access list capped at forty accounts. Do not discuss externally until the launch notice goes out. Forecast assumes 8% uptake from the Core base in year one; modelling attached separately. One confidential item for the director's eyes follows directly below.

confidential, kahog-bawif: The northern region missed its Pramir quota by 20.0 percent last quarter. Casaxek Freight plans to lower the Fraion list price by 41.5 percent in December. The finance team signed off on a budget of $236.4 million for Project Druius. The renewal with Fenysix Partners closes at $91.3 million a year, 2.1 percent below the last contract.

# Service Accounts: String Extraction

The `extract-i18n` script pulls translatable strings from all Bramblewick repos and pushes them to the Glossa service. It runs under the `i18n-extractor` service account. Do not run it under your personal account; Glossa rate-limits individual users aggressively. The account has write access to the staging catalog only. Set the token in your shell before invoking the script. The current staging token is below.

API key for kahap-kafog: zpat15_6qzxZ7YR8aDwjmp